Short answer: Yes—HSA plans can be good for families because they offer a triple tax advantage, can be used for many qualified medical expenses, and provide portability and carryover.

Tax advantages and family healthcare flexibility

Health Savings Accounts (HSAs) have become increasingly popular among individuals and families looking to save on healthcare costs. But are HSA plans good for families? Let's explore the benefits of HSA plans and how they can work for your family's financial health.

HSAs offer a triple tax advantage, allowing contributions, growth, and withdrawals for qualified medical expenses to be tax-free. This can be a significant benefit for families looking to save money on healthcare.

One of the main advantages of HSA plans for families is the ability to save for current and future medical expenses. With rising healthcare costs, having a dedicated savings account for medical needs can provide peace of mind and financial security.

Furthermore, HSA funds can be used to cover a wide range of medical expenses, including deductibles, copayments, prescriptions, and even some over-the-counter medications. This flexibility can be especially helpful for families with varying healthcare needs.
